Real Betis centre-back Natan has been offered to Barcelona as an alternative to Inter Milan's Alessandro Bastoni.
According to Idman.Biz, citing Mundo Deportivo, there is a general consensus within the Catalan club that one of the positions they need to strengthen at the beginning of next season is a left-footed centre-back.
Bastoni is at the top of the list and is the Blaugrana's main target, meeting all the club's requirements and being very interested in the transfer. The deal could be broken due to Inter's asking price of 70 million euros.
Betis are hoping to get 35 million euros for Natan, while sources close to the player believe the Brazilian could go for around 30 million euros. Premier League clubs West Ham, Newcastle and Bournemouth are reportedly interested in his services, but Natan's priority is to stay in La Liga.
